EA DICE announced today that Battlefield 1943 is the fastest-selling download-only game worldwide for both day one and week one purchases. Since its July 8th launch, Battlefield 1943 has sold over 600,000 copies on Xbox LIVE and PSN. The game is available on Xbox LIVE for 1200 MS points, or on PSN for $15. Producer [...]
